Marsden Tract Group Campground, located at Mile 11.5 on the C&O Canal Towpath in Potomac, MD, is part of the extensive Chesapeake & Ohio Canal National Historical Park. This campground features six group campsites, each capable of accommodating up to 30 campers. Sites 4, 5, and 6 are part of this unique collection, offering dedicated spaces for larger groups to set up their tents and enjoy the natural surroundings. These sites are nestled between the historic C&O Canal and the picturesque Potomac River, providing a truly immersive natural experience.
The campground was reportedly built by scouts, a testament to its suitability for youth organizations. It provides a more primitive camping experience compared to full-service RV parks, emphasizing self-sufficiency and a deeper connection with nature. However, it still offers essential amenities for a comfortable group stay. Marsden Tract Group Campground is situated in Potomac, MD 20854, an area renowned for its natural beauty and proximity to the nation's capital. Its address within the C&O Canal National Historical Park at Mile 11.5 on the towpath highlights its unique accessibility. Importantly, access to the campsites is by foot only, as vehicle traffic is not allowed on the towpath. This creates a peaceful and secluded camping environment, free from the noise and intrusion of vehicles.
The closest overnight parking areas are at the Carderock Recreation Area and the parking lot across from the Angler's Inn. Both are approximately a one-mile walk from the campsites along the C&O Canal Towpath. There is also a temporary stopping area on MacArthur Boulevard near the intersection of Brickyard Road, which can be used for off-loading gear, but overnight parking is strictly prohibited there. For Maryland residents, these access points are well-known and easily reachable from various parts of the state, ensuring a relatively straightforward journey to the campground. The walk-in nature of the sites adds to the sense of adventure and immersion in the natural park environment.

It's crucial to remember that Marsden Tract is a "Trash Free Park," meaning there are no trashcans provided. All trash must be packed out by campers, reinforcing the Leave No Trace principles. Campers should come prepared for a self-sufficient experience, bringing all necessary supplies, including toilet paper, hand sanitizer, and plenty of water, especially during the off-season.

Reservations for Marsden Tract Group Campground are highly recommended, especially during peak seasons and weekends, and can be made up to six months in advance. Booking is typically done through the Recreation.gov website, which will display the most current pricing and availability. While there aren't "discounts" as such, the year-round availability at a lower non-peak rate offers flexibility and value for those planning trips outside the busiest months.
